CVE-2022-35002

CVE-2022-35002 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Bitbanksoftware Jpegdec with a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

JPEGDEC commit be4843c was discovered to contain a segmentation fault via TIFFSHORT at /src/jpeg.inl.

How severe is CVE-2022-35002?
CVE-2022-35002 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.5,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over local access with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ability high.
Is CVE-2022-35002 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 0% (20th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
